Move sets in motion a five-year plan to accelerate the growth and innovation of the Arra Breeding Programme
The Karniel and Giumarra families, the two families behind the Arra table grape breeding programme, have joined forces under one entity: Grapa Global LLC, operating under the newly formed Grapa Group.
They said the strategic restructuring marks a natural next step in a long-standing partnership and sets in motion a five-year plan to accelerate the growth and innovation of the Arra Breeding Programme.
Now headquartered in California, Grapa Global has unified its breeding programme, intellectual property portfolio, management, and commercialisation efforts under one roof in a bid to bring greater efficiency, alignment, and focus across the group’s global operations. The newly formed board includes members of both the Giumarra and Karniel families, headed up by Rafi Karniel who will lead the company as CEO.
“This isn’t just about growth, it’s about growing the right way, with our partners and licensees at the center of every decision,” Karniel said.
Now active in 35 countries, Grapa said its Arra programme is experiencing strong and sustained growth, driven by increasing global demand for its high-performance varieties. To support this ongoing expansion, the company is enhancing its technical support team to ensure that every grower in the program has the resources to succeed.
“The Arra programme continues to gain traction worldwide, featuring a diverse range of varieties that offer strong commercial reliability, including genetic resilience, as well as early harvest timing,” the company said.
